How Internet Speed Impacts Your Streaming Experience and What You Can Do About It

0
13

Streaming has become one of the most popular ways to enjoy movies, television shows, live sports, and documentaries. Whether you're watching on a Smart TV, laptop, tablet, or smartphone, the quality of your internet connection plays a major role in how smoothly content is delivered. While streaming platforms continue to improve their technology, your home network remains one of the biggest factors influencing playback quality.

Many people assume that buffering or poor video quality is always caused by the streaming service itself. In reality, internet speed, network stability, router placement, and the number of connected devices often have a much greater impact. Understanding how these factors work together can help you create a more reliable setup and enjoy uninterrupted entertainment.

Why Internet Speed Matters

Streaming video requires a continuous flow of data. If your internet connection cannot deliver information quickly enough, your device may pause playback while it loads more content. This is commonly experienced as buffering.

Higher video resolutions such as Full HD and 4K require more bandwidth than standard-definition content. As a result, slower internet connections may struggle to maintain consistent playback, especially during peak usage hours.

A stable connection is just as important as raw speed because sudden fluctuations can interrupt streaming even when average download speeds appear sufficient.

Bandwidth Is Shared Across Your Home

Your internet connection is shared by every connected device in your household. Smartphones, tablets, laptops, gaming consoles, smart home devices, and cloud backup services all consume bandwidth throughout the day.

If several people are streaming videos, attending video meetings, or downloading large files simultaneously, your available bandwidth for streaming may decrease.

Managing network activity during viewing sessions can help maintain smoother playback without requiring a faster internet package.

Router Placement Makes a Difference

Many streaming problems begin with weak Wi-Fi signals rather than slow internet service.

Walls, furniture, and other electronic devices can interfere with wireless coverage, reducing connection quality. Placing your router in a central, open location helps distribute a stronger signal throughout your home.

For devices that remain in one place, such as Smart TVs, using a wired Ethernet connection can often provide more consistent performance than Wi-Fi.

Keep Your Equipment Updated

Modern routers and streaming devices regularly receive software updates that improve performance, compatibility, and security.

Using outdated firmware may reduce efficiency or cause unexpected connectivity issues.

Checking for updates every few months helps ensure your equipment performs at its best.

Choose the Right Video Quality

Most streaming platforms allow users to adjust playback quality.

If your internet connection occasionally slows down, selecting a slightly lower resolution can provide a smoother viewing experience by reducing the amount of data required.

Finding the right balance between picture quality and stability often results in fewer interruptions.

Reduce Network Congestion

Background downloads, cloud synchronization, software updates, and online gaming can compete with streaming for available bandwidth.

Scheduling these activities outside your viewing time or pausing unnecessary downloads while streaming can noticeably improve performance.

Many modern routers also include traffic management features that help prioritize streaming devices.

Test Your Connection Regularly

Internet performance can change over time due to network conditions or service provider maintenance.

Running occasional speed tests helps identify potential problems before they begin affecting your entertainment.

If you consistently experience slow speeds despite paying for a high-speed connection, contacting your internet provider may help resolve underlying issues.
